New fund provides $75,000 grants for tech-enabled city options in Africa

The Judith Neilson Basis, an Australia-based philanthropy that deploys tens of hundreds of thousands of {dollars} throughout Africa and Australia, has partnered with the Million Lives Collective (MLC), a worldwide community backing scaled social ventures, to launch a brand new fund targeted on tech-enabled city options in African cities. 

The African Cities Innovation Fund, unveiled on Wednesday in Nairobi, will difficulty grants of as much as $75,000 to joint groups constructing digital and infrastructure instruments for transport, local weather stress and entry to fundamental providers.

The fund comes at a time when African cities are rising quicker than public infrastructure can maintain tempo. The continent’s city inhabitants is increasing at about 3.5% a yr, the quickest fee globally, and is about to double to roughly 1.4 billion individuals by 2050. 

Enterprise funding for civic and local weather tech has cooled. African startups raised about $2.2 billion in 2024, down greater than 20% from the yr earlier than, with early-stage and non-fintech sectors taking the toughest hit. 

Donors are shifting from backing single startups to testing whether or not partnerships between startups, civic teams and governments can unlock scale with out heavy capital. This fund is a stay check of that shift.

The fund was introduced on the Worldwide Growth Innovation Alliance’s (IDIA) world summit at CcHub-backed iHub. Functions will open in March 2026. Every grant will again the design and pilot of 1 collaborative challenge, moderately than a single organisation working alone.

Organisers consider that many city issues now require greater than solo founders and siloed pilots. Transport, housing, local weather stress, and entry to fundamental providers hardly ever fall inside a single sector. The fund pushes candidates to mix abilities throughout civic teams, startups and public businesses from day one.

“Throughout the continent, innovators, neighborhood organisations, entrepreneurs, artists and public sector actors are already discovering and scaling new methods to enhance mobility, broaden entry to assets and providers, strengthen native economies, create secure and vibrant public areas, and construct resilience to local weather and financial shocks,” Jite Phido, Senior Program Supervisor on the MLC and Outcomes for Growth, mentioned. 

Chosen groups may even obtain technical assist, together with teaching on partnerships and publicity to world growth funders by way of IDIA’s collaboration lab. The intention is to check not solely whether or not concepts work, however whether or not partnerships maintain underneath actual circumstances.

The Million Lives Collective has run earlier collaboration grants since 2022, principally in well being and girls’s financial participation, with backing from the Gates and Bayer foundations. It now desires to shift that mannequin into cities, the place scaling typically breaks as soon as native belief, logistics and public authority come into play.

One previous participant, Kenya’s 4Life Options, which offers secure consuming water to low-income communities, mentioned partnerships have been crucial to transferring from pilot to rollout. Its work underneath an earlier girls’s programme relied on native establishments to drive uptake and behavior change, not simply know-how.

The fund will deal with areas resembling climate-resilient infrastructure, youth mobility, digital entry and neighborhood wellbeing. A separate name to recruit new members into the Million Lives Collective will open in January.
